A Lexus ES 300 may smell of gas due to several potential issues, such as a fuel leak from the fuel lines, a faulty fuel injector, or a damaged fuel tank. Additionally, problems with the charcoal canister or evaporative emissions system can cause fuel vapors to escape. It's important to address this issue promptly, as it could pose a safety risk and lead to more significant engine problems. If the smell persists, a professional inspection is recommended to identify and fix the underlying cause.
